That being the case, my post today is primarily directed to those who live in our community and area, Chino Valley and the Paulden AZ area. Our ministry focus is to help families who for one reason or another are finding it difficult if not impossible to put food on their family tables.
 
That is why Squash Patch Farms Ministry exists. We endeavor to do this through a number of methods. Of course we have the farm which produces thousands of pounds of produce each season but in our area, we really only have one growing season and for some reason, we humans need food all year long. That is why we also have a small Non-perishable food pantry that operates all year. Generally we try to help anyone who comes to us and we take referrals from churches and other organization in our community. We also endeavor to help individuals and families in other areas of their lives where they may need help. We keep a data base we keep of almost every other helping entity in our area so if an individual or family needs help in some other area, we can usually point them in the right direction.

Another program we have is our Work-Share Program. The program operates like this: Each growing season a number of struggling families are given the opportunity to volunteer 4 hours of work each week here at the farm and in exchange, they receive a weekly portion of the crop during harvesting time. The amount they receive is proportionate to their family’s size and needs. I’ll be writing about the Work-Share Program in more detail as we get closer to our growing season.
 
The Work-Share Program is a win-win for both those participating and also for the ministry farm. The reality is we simply couldn’t operate on the scale we do if it was just the wife and I having to do all the work.
